Chair in progress..

So after many weeks of scouring craigslist, thrift stores, and al, other places I finally found 2 large gorgeous (shaped) wing back chairs. I wanted a more modern shape, not to curvy on the top and definitely would around the arms. VOILA, $100 later and here they are..

I'm not quite upholstery talented as some of my other blogging friends, plus with the silk blend fabric I scored at Hancock Fabrics ( on sale 40% off, plus my 10% coupon). I didn't want to take a chance.

My wonderful upholsterer Hector from WH Interiors, stripped it for me but left all the side padding that was still in perfect condition. Brought them back home and got to sanding...I thought about using Annie Sloan Chalk Paint, but I wanted some of the bare wood color to show through, not the 1980's cherry. I mixed up some gloss white I already had, plus some dark grey from a sample mixed with about 50% water and got to brushing. I applied about 3 coats then gently sanded in so e of the raised areas where I was able to get to the bare wood and I couldn't be happier.
